Originally released in the Us in 2012 under the title of The Cottage and no doubt renamed to avoid confusion with the similarly themed British film from 2008, The Tenant sees Chloe (Dalton) and Michael Carpenter rent out the cottage behind their house to charming novelist, Robert Mars (Arquette) the whole family are delighted, but soon after he moves in the family start to fear they are being stalked and watched. Their fears are heightened when a family friend goes missing but with no evidence and the law against them they struggle to fight a deadly threat in their own backyard.

The upcoming suspense-thriller ‘The Cottage,’ directed by Chris Jaymes and written by Nick Antosca, will be released on DVD on October 9 by Entertainment One and Visualeyes Productions. The film, which was produced by Kristen Dalton and Bettina O’Mara, stars David Arquette, Dalton and ‘One Life to Life’ actor Victor Brown. ‘The Cottage’ follows a financially struggling couple, Chloe )played by Dalton) and Michael Carpenter (portrayed by Brown), with a new baby daughter. In order to make ends meet, they rent out the cottage behind their house to a quiet, charming romance novelist, Robert Mars (played by Arquette).
